Industrial roof replacement services involve removing an existing roof on commercial or industrial properties and installing a new, durable roofing system. This process typically begins with a thorough inspection to assess the current condition of the roof and identify any underlying issues. Once the assessment is complete, qualified service providers will carefully remove the old roofing materials, repair any structural damage, and then install a modern, long-lasting roof designed to meet the specific needs of the property. This service ensures that the building remains protected from weather elements and maintains its operational integrity.

Many problems can signal the need for an industrial roof replacement. These include persistent leaks, extensive roof surface damage such as cracks or punctures, or signs of deterioration like curling or missing roofing materials. Over time, roofs may also develop issues related to age, such as weakened seams or compromised waterproofing. Replacing an aging or damaged roof can prevent further structural problems, reduce energy costs, and improve the overall safety of the property. What are the signs that an industrial roof needs replacement? Common indicators include persistent leaks, extensive surface damage, significant wear or corrosion, and safety hazards such as loose or missing roofing materials.

How do local contractors typically handle industrial roof replacements? They assess the existing roof, recommend suitable replacement options, prepare the site, and install new roofing materials according to industry standards.

What types of roofing materials are used for industrial roof replacement? Contractors often work with options like metal panels, built-up roofing (BUR), modified bitumen, or membrane systems, depending on the building's needs and conditions.

Are there any permits required for industrial roof replacement? Permit requirements vary by location; local service providers can advise on the necessary approvals before beginning work.
